To secure a home effectively, it's vital to acknowledge the particular threats present in the ACT environment. In this area, homes are mainly threatened by two damaging termites: Coptotermes frenchi and Nasutitermes exitiosus. These underground pests are remarkably difficult and construct extensive tunnel systems, typically positioning their main nests within the roots of fully grown eucalyptus trees located within about a hundred metres of property zones. From these concealed nests, worker termites wander the soil, guided by wetness levels and temperature modifications, up until they encounter the structures of a house.

The architectural style of homes developed throughout the residential area development in click here 1970 presents particular structural vulnerabilities. Many traditional brick veneer homes feature concrete slabs that have actually developed hairline settling cracks over years of ground movement. Furthermore, various residential or commercial properties have actually been enhanced in time with extensions or wood decking. When a brand-new concrete piece abuts an older structure, it creates a tiny growth joint. Identifying an active invasion in these developed structures needs enormous accuracy since these bugs are natural masters of concealment. They develop complex mud transport tubes over brickwork and concrete to maintain a strictly controlled, high humidity microclimate while moving between the soil and their food source. They can take in the internal framing of a wall, structural bearers, flooring, and even the paper support of plasterboard, leaving the external layers untouched. Often, the extremely first indication a house owner receives is totally unintentional, such as a vacuum cleaner breaking through a fragile skirting board or a door frame unexpectedly drooping due to internal hollows.

Modern services focus heavily on creating an unbroken boundary of defense around your house. For older homes with comprehensive garden beds or paved pathways abutting the external brickwork, specialised subsoil reticulation systems are exceptionally reliable. These systems make use of a network of underground pipelines installed around the foundation walls, enabling professionals to equally inject liquid termiticides into the soil. This produces a continuous chemical barrier that can be renewed occasionally over the years without interrupting established lawns or driveways.

Ultimately, long term preservation counts on a mix of professional intervention and reasonable home management. House owners can actively lower pest pressure by making sure that automated garden watering systems do not spray directly versus external brick veneers, keeping subfloor ventilation grates entirely clear of blockages, and preventing garden mulch from accumulating over foundational weep holes.
